HomeMy Public PortalAbout2004-52 Authorizing the sale or disposition of surplus personal propertyRESOLUTION NO. 2004-52
A RESOLUTION OF THE VILLAGE COUNCIL OF THE
VILLAGE OF KEY BISCAYNE, FLORIDA, ESTABLISHING
PROCEDURE FOR DECLARING AS SURPLUS CERTAIN
PERSONAL PROPERTY OF THE VILLAGE OF KEY
BISCAYNE, ARISING FROM EQUIPMENT REPLACEMENT;
DECLARING CERTAIN PERSONAL PROPERTY OWNED
BY THE VILLAGE TO BE SURPLUS AND AUTHORIZING
THE VILLAGE MANAGER TO PROVIDE FOR THE SALE
OR DISPOSITION OF SUCH SURPLUS PROPERTY;
PROVIDING FOR EFFECTIVE DATE.
WHEREAS, the purchase of new equipment has resulted in the necessity to dispose of
surplus personal property as provided herein.
NOW, THEREFORE, IT IS HEREBY RESOLVED BY THE VILLAGE COUNCIL
OF THE VILLAGE OF KEY BISCAYNE, FLORIDA, AS FOLLOWS:
Section 1. Recital Adopted. That the recital stated above is hereby adopted and
confirmed.
Section 2. Surplus Property. That each of the items of personal property owned by the
Village which are listed on Exhibit "A" attached hereto and incorporated herein, has become
obsolete, has outlived its usefulness, has become inadequate for the public purposes for which it was
intended, or is no longer needed for public purposes, and accordingly is hereby declared by the
Village Council to be surplus personal property of the Village.
Section 3. Disposal Authorized. That the Village Manager is hereby authorized to sell
or dispose of each of the items of surplus property as described in Section 2 above by public auction
or bulk sale for scrap items or by other procedure established by the Village Manager. Any surplus
property items acquired by the Village pursuant to governmental grant programs shall only be
disposed of in accordance with procedures and criteria applicable to such grant programs.
Section 4. Implementation. That the Village Manager is authorized to take any and all
action necessary to implement this Resolution and the purposes hereof.
Section 5. Effective Date. That this Resolution shall be effective immediately upon
adoption hereof.
PASSED AND ADOPTED this 23rd day of November , 2004.
